MeitY notified six new examiners of electronic evidence across five states

The notifications to designate six labs as authorised examiners of electronic evidence was issued under Section 79A of the IT Act, allowing them to provide opinions on digital proof to courts. Urban Company loses Rs 346 per InstaHelp order; Average order value declines amid high competition

Urban Company lost Rs 346 per InstaHelp order in Q1 FY27 as lower prices pushed AOV down to Rs 138. The company says AOV must rise to about Rs 300 for the business to break even. Why Starlink reapplied for its India satellite network, and why it’s still stuck

Starlink has reapplied for Indian approval for nearly 30,000 Gen 2 satellites, including direct-to-device connectivity, after its earlier application was rejected over features and spectrum bands.
